Output 43bc4268816343f4eb6c8e915c8130e5752dfc4b327e56065fab532cba1ccc00:127

value
138295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 204f364e125926852362b98f46bb68abb6c5fe1d OP_EQUAL
address
34drSSL5UUjHNGnup4qq1ZmvwNYsW3fTCt
transaction
43bc4268816343f4eb6c8e915c8130e5752dfc4b327e56065fab532cba1ccc00
spent
true